The UCC28910 and UCC28911 are high-voltage flyback switchers that provide output voltage and current regulation without the use of an optical coupler. Both devices incorporate a 700-V power FET and a controller that process operating information from the flyback auxiliary winding and power FET to provide a precise output voltage and current control. The integrated high-voltage current source for startup that is switched off during device operation, and the controller current consumption is dynamically adjusted with load. Both enable the very low stand-by power consumption.
Constant-Voltage (CV) and Constant-Current (CC) Output Regulation Without Optical-Coupler±5% Output Voltage Regulation Accuracy±5% Output Current Regulation With AC Line and Primary Inductance Tolerance Compensation700-V Start-Up and Smart Power Management Enables <30-mW Standby Power115-kHz Maximum Switching Frequency Design for High-Power DensityValley Switching and Frequency Dithering to Ease EMI ComplianceThermal Shut DownLow Line and Output Over-Voltage Protection
